Compound Identity Card

Last reviewed -- February 2026

Preferred Name
Nobiletin
IUPAC Name
5,6,7,8,3',4'-Hexamethoxyflavone
Common Synonyms
Hexamethoxyflavone
CAS Registry Number
478-01-3
Molecular Formula
C21H22O8
Molecular Weight
402.39 g/mol
Chemical Class
Polymethoxylated flavone
Primary Biological Sources
Citrus peel, especially sweet orange and tangerine varieties.
Biosynthetic Pathway Position
Terminal polymethoxylated flavone within the citrus flavonoid biosynthetic context.
Key Functional Groups
Flavone backbone with six methoxy substituents.
Solubility Profile
Low aqueous solubility with greater solubility in organic solvents.
